Sesame Seed Wiki. Web sesame seed (plural sesame seeds) an edible seed of the sesame plant, sesamum indicum. Web sesame seeds are tiny kernels harvested from the fruit of the sesamum indicum and are the only edible part of the plant. Widely cultivated, the sesame plant is found in most of the tropical, subtropical, and southern temperate areas of the world. They are small, typically only about 0.1 inches long, and very thin. Web sesame, (sesamum indicum), erect annual plant of the family pedaliaceae, grown since antiquity for its seeds, which are used as food and flavouring and from which a prized oil is extracted. Web sesame oil is an edible vegetable oil.
